Churches
Churches are the center of Samoan social and political organizations in America. As powerful institutions, they have the capacity to mobilize the community. SCDC will continue to work with the churches to engage their help in our community's development.
On February 25, 2000, SCDC invited 15 church ministers (faifeaus) and their wifes (faletuas) to a special breakfast. The purpose was to begin a dialogue with the churches to improve our ability to reach more of our community. Moreover, we wanted to discuss with the church leaders additional ways of improving our programs and services. We hope to continue this important dialogue in future months.
